Renew a steadfast spirit within me

As we journey through this sacred season of Lent, let us come before God with humble hearts and pray as David prayed: “Create in me a pure heart, O God, and renew a steadfast spirit within me.” (Psalm 51:10). David prayed these words after he was convicted of his sin. In repentance, he sought not just forgiveness, but renewal.

We, too, live in a world filled with sin, distractions, and hidden struggles. Often, we wear masks and live for the world’s approval instead of seeking the heart of God. This Lenten season is an invitation to lay down our old selves—the habits, attitudes, and compromises that pull us away from Him.

Let us ask God to renew our hearts and minds. May He give us a steadfast spirit—one that remains loyal and faithful in every situation. Let circumstances not push us toward sin, but draw us closer to obedience. May we surrender ourselves fully, wait upon the Lord, and allow Him to transform us. Let His grace and shine renew us in such a way that others may see Jesus through our lives.
